In the swine heart, the right auricle has a narrow tubular appearance, compared with the triangular shape of that in humans. In humans, there is an azygous vein which develops a connection to the heart through the right common cardinal vein (which becomes the superior vena cava in the adult). Summary. Unlike humans who have three lobes on one side and two on the other, the right lung of a pig has four lobes and the left lung is divided into three.
